Central Contract definition

Central Contract means an agreement for the supply of goods or services arranged by the appropriate officer which is based on expenditure by more than one department of the Force I office of the PCC.
Central Contract means that certain agreement, dated as of December 16, 1991, by and between Central Sanitary Landfill and Recycling Center, a division of Purchaser, and the Corporation.
Central Contract means any contract between the Player and his national cricket board under which the Player has agreed, subject to selection, to play for the relevant national team;
